Whoever recites a letter from the Book of Allah will be credited with a good deed for it, and a good deed is multiplied tenfold
Choose an available translation of this Hadeeth
Hadeeth text
‘Abdullāh ibn Mas‘ūd (may Allah be pleased with him) reported: The Messenger of Allah (may Allah’s peace and blessings be upon him) said: "Whoever recites a letter from the Book of Allah will be credited with a good deed for it, and a good deed is multiplied tenfold. I am not saying that 'Alif-Lām-Mīm' is one letter, but Alif is a letter, Lām is a letter, and Mīm is a letter."
Explanation
To illustrate this, he said: "I am not saying that 'Alif-Lām-Mīm' is one letter, but Alif is a letter, Lām is a letter, and Mīm is a letter." Thus, they are three and equal thirty good deeds.
Benefits
For every single letter of every word, the reciter receives a good deed multiplied tenfold.
It shows the vastness of Allah’s mercy and generosity as He multiplies the rewards for His servants, as a favor and bounty from Him.
It demonstrates the superiority of the Qur’an over other speech and that it is recited as a form of worship because it is the speech of Allah Almighty.
